A member asked:

How do i know if i have caught the coronavirus?

A doctor has provided 1 answer
Dr. Yvette Kratzberg answered

Specializes in Pediatrics

Symptoms/test: If you have had symptoms: fever, dry cough, tiredness, shortness of breath, chills, muscle pain, new loss of taste or smell, then there is a good chance that you have the virus. Many people can be asymptomatic. in this case, an antibody test can tell you if at some point you had the infection.
